  • Before coming to China
    Know this:

    1. Language: Chinese (Mandarin) is the official language of China. It would be good to learn some useful phrases before visiting the country. Most of the signboards do not have English translations, so a translation app might come in handy.

    2. Visa: China has a strict visa policy. Ensure your visa and documentation are correct and up-to-date before travelling.

    3. Respect the customs and traditions: China is a country with rich culture and tradition. Respect the local norms and customs. Avoid discussing sensitive topics like politics and religion.

    4. Health precautions: Be careful with food and water to avoid any health issues. It’s safer to drink bottled water. If you have any allergies or food restrictions, learn how to say them in Chinese.

    5. Internet censorship: Websites like Facebook, Google, and Twitter are blocked in China, so you might want to set up a VPN before you leave.

    6. Avoid scams: Like any other tourist spot, beware of common tourist scams.
